Company Description

The Luxembourg System Integrator for Microsatellites & Aerospace Systems

LuxSpace Sàrl is a member of the OHB group family.

LuxSpace vision is to technologically enable the use of Space by players with great missions on Earth. Leveraging our flight heritage and our 15+ years hands-on experience, our team builds the vision by reshaping the way microsatellite solutions and Space based services are conceived, developed, and delivered.

LuxSpace focuses on:

  • Complete microsatellite systems in the 20-200 Kg class
  • Space systems and subsystems design, specification, procurement, manufacturing, integration, and testing. This includes structure, TT&C subsystems, electronics, Radio Frequency, power supply, AOCS, simulators, on- board software, GSEs and all major elements of satellites
  • Satellite services and applications with a focus on Automatic Identification System (AIS) and Earth Observation (EO)

Job Description

OHB LuxSpace is looking for motivated candidates to join our team for the exciting opportunity in the role of:

(Senior) Satellite and Space Systems Engineer (m/f/o)

For micro satellites systems engineering, LuxSpace is recruiting a Systems Engineer with 5+ years of working experience.

A Systems Engineer is required to participate in the design of our next generation micro satellites. The successful candidate’s knowledge of space systems, subsystems and equipment shall be applied for definition, coordination and implementation of all relevant tasks leading to the successful development of the LuxSpace micro satellite product line.

Typical Tasks to be performed:

  • Participate in and contribute to the development and qualification of a challenging microsatellite in a medium-sized technical team
  • Define mission and system requirements for optical Earth-observing mission
  • Support preparation of proposals to potential customers
  • Define and manage requirements for, and support verification of satellite's mechanical, thermal, electrical and/or AOCS subsystems
  • Perform satellite functional analysis and design trade-offs
  • Manage satellite internal interfaces, focusing on mechanical and/or electrical
  • Manage satellite external interfaces (payload, launcher) towards potential customers
  • Support satellite AIT (hands-on) and verification activities
